Menu bar tkinter download

Apr 26, 20 download visual tkinter python ide for free. A common use of menus is to provide convenient access to various operations such as saving or opening a file, quitting a program, or manipulating data. When the installation is completed, you will see the plus icon in your web browser toolbar. This tutorial will quickly get you up and running with the latest tk from tcl, ruby, perl or python on mac, windows or linux.

Menu is a gui tool where you will get some buttons and menu bars which has their own functions. If you do, jut run the app and open the contacts list from the main menu. Im new to oop and not sure if im importing and using my class correctly. A variant of a tkinter menu which allos submenus to. Jun 07, 2018 this is an advanced menu buttons on python using tkinter. Toolbars provide a quick access to the most frequently used commands. I am looking for some guidance on where to look up some information on creating a gui in tkinter for graphs that i have already program in python. Adding menus and items to those menus can be confusing at times, but hopefully i can help. However, this will quickly get very cluttered, not to mention it will require a lot of new code each time we want to add a new submenu into our menu bar. Yosemite menu bar widget for rainmater cleodesktop mod. We introduce in this chapter of our python tkinter tutorial the pulldown menus of tkinter, i. Dropdown menus in python how to add dropdowns to update plotly chart attributes in python. A menubar is one of the most visible parts of the gui application.

The toolbar in tkinter is usually a frame with buttons added below. Im writing a simple app called mytestapp that uses a tkinter gui. Edit menu will show three options of cut, copy and paste. To save project just click save button on the toolbar or select save or save as in the main menu. The following are code examples for showing how to use tkinter. To do this, were first going to just use a simple menu bar to act as our main menu. Of course, windows provides a way for users to select a uniform font for menu bars in all applications, in the display control panel. I would like to be able to separate the components that i need to code into their own classes and files. It will display the file and help menus on the application screen. The menu bar is one of the oldest components on the user interface of microsoft windows. In indeterminate mode, the widget is animated so the user will believe that something is in progress.

A menu bar the top menu bar of an application usually just contains other menus, such as file and edit. Tkinter frame doesnt load if another function is called. Running python m tkinter from the command line should open a window demonstrating a simple tk interface, letting you know. Is there any way to disable or remove the title bar. Extramenu a tkinter menu with arbitrary widgets as sub. The way tkinter works, along with quite a few graphicswindows operations work, is with a main window, then you sort of build things on top of it, then display everything all at once, which gives the appearance of a singular package. They are shown just under the title bar, as youd expect from traditional gui apps. The tkinter toolkit comes with all the basic widgets to create graphical applications. In this recipe, we will add a menu bar to our main window, add menus to the menu bar, and then add menu items to the menus. You can easily switch to pictures, music, videos and you can scroll through your files for quick access.

Next, i create a menu bar and adding menus into the menu bar like file, help. Jepler tk tries to use the native menu control on windows and, i think, macos. I dont know why they have hidden it in windows 10, but you can bring that back. Using the personalize app, one can change the accentcolor of the active title bar, but inactive title bar remains white as usual. Tkinter is pythons standard gui graphical user interface package. In this mode, the indicator bounces back and forth between the ends. The menu widget is used to implement toplevel, pulldown, and popup menus. The menu widget is used to implement toplevel, pulldown, and popup menus when to use the menu widget. For best results, it is important that the proper release of tcltk is installed on your machine. In the following example, it will create a menu bar and will give the choices to the user to select.

Python gui with tkinter adding a menubar 830 youtube. Python tkinter menu the goal of this widget is to allow us to create all kinds of menus. The menu widget is used to create various types of menus top level, pull down, and pop up in the python application. Menus in tkinter applications are handled entirely by the menu widget. In tk, menubars are associated with individual windows. This is a python 3 gui program to show the use of menu in gui python programs. Woodfired mexican in a sundrenched greenpoint date spot. Now that weve got the basic window, buttons, and event handling down, were ready to tackle the idea of a menu bar. Menu bar not showing in gui window welcome to python. Python tkinter menu the goal of this widget is to allow us to create all kinds of menus that can be used by our applications. I have a textbox widget and i created a popup menu tha. Next, i assign a class and variables and give the application title. A sub menu is normally bound to the specific command like open, close, save or quit. One result seems to be that for the applications menu bar you cant change the font.

News ny state bar planning help for pandemichit solos, small firms the new york state bar association says it wants to help small firms and solo practitioners who have been hammered by the. We have tried to give you the best navigation menus so far and we will continue with this. The core functionality provides ways to create three m. A menu bar is normally under the title bar to display the series of menus. Finally, i have started the windows event loop by calling the mainloop method. Ny state bar planning help for pandemichit solos, small. It provides all the essentials about core tk concepts, the various widgets, layout, events and more that you need for your application. Python 3 programming tutorial tkinter menu bar youtube. A simple menu example the following python script creates a simple application window with menus.

Set up a main menu with this line add it just before your mainloop. The title bar color in windows 10 is plain white by default, both for active windows as well as for inactive windows. To start off, however, we want to make a quick modification to how were displaying our chart. Tkinter discuss update image on pressing button subscribe to the python tkinter discuss rss feed. We will create our first menubar example that has file. As expected, tkinter supports adding a main menu to your application window. April 15, 1998 fredrik lundh creating a menu bar for python 1. That by clicking on the blue download button to get it installed in your favorite web browser. Menu items can be associated with callback methods, meaning when you click them a python method is called. No errors are being reported, but it wont make the bar. Menus in tkinter gui programming the tkinter menu is a toplevel pulldown menu.

Now that we have an embedded matplotlib graph in our tkinter window, were ready to add some options to allow the user to change things. The toplevel menus are the one which is displayed just under the title bar of the parent window. Plotly is a free and opensource graphing library for python. Menu widget which allows to display menu bars, pulldown menus and popup menus. We have shared many types of navigation menu bar widget for blogger and this time we are combining all with one post so that you can get all in one and do not have to waste your time in finding the navigation menus on different sites. This is similar to your standard combobox on your operating system. If you are new to programming tkinter, i highly recommend this course. I want to prevent user from exiting or minimising the program. Foursquare uses cookies to provide you with an optimal experience, to personalize ads that you may see, and to help advertisers measure the results of their ad campaigns. Day 8 creating a menubar with the ability to open up files and creating a help section tkinter python gui programming complete playlist. I did have it working without a class, but cant seem to get it working again.

Jul 28, 2014 now that we understand buttons and events, its time to learn about menu bars in pythons tkinter module. The screenshot below demonstrates a tkinter based menu. Creating menus with tkinter python cookbook book oreilly. The popup menu is shown at the x and y coordinates of the mouse click.

Next, i create menu items and items event into the menus like new, exit. The purpose of this widget is to reassure the user that something is happening. After clicking one of the toplevel menus, a sub menu will be extended to display more relevant menu items. The main menu then features a number of headings, each of which triggers a different dropdown menu. It is one of the most commonly used package for gui applications which comes with the python itself. You can vote up the examples you like or vote down the ones you dont like. Im trying to make my code more efficient by have a class for creating a menu bar and its contents. Hello all, i am needing to learn tkinter to complete a a gui project. To do this in tkinter, we need to create a different menu widget for each submenu, and one more for the menu bar itself.

Tkinterdiscuss update image on pressing button subscribe to the pythontkinterdiscuss rss feed. Tk menubar menus in tkinter python tutorial pythonspot. In this blog, i am going to create a menu bar in a python gui application. Jan 23, 2014 simple template that creates a tkinter window, with a menu, status bar footer and a main application frame organized by tabs tkk notebook jhooey tkinter notebooktemplate. In the other words, tkinter does not keep empty spaces as shown in fig. You can easily customize this menu by opening application folder and adding or removing shortcuts. The menu was created through menu and configure in the tk widget. Removing title bar in tkinter program edureka community. On selection, it will print on the screen and if the user will select the quit option then it will exit the program. Since this widget uses native code where possible, you shouldnt try to fake menus using buttons and other tkinter widgets. The job that i have, is to create the menu bar for an application. Tkinter dropdown example the example below creates a tkinter window with a combobox.

In this part of the tkinter tutorial, we will work with menus and toolbar. The widget is called optionmenu and the parameters you need are. First, download the free proper menubar browser extension that is available for all major web browsers. Lets start by creating a new menu called salutations which is going to house our say hello and say goodbye buttons. The menu can have multiple sub menus and each sub menu can contain items. Creating menu bars python gui programming cookbook. This widget is used to display all kinds of menus used by an application. To get a menu in tkinter the idea is to set up a main menu and then add menu items to it. And here i will list simple steps for you to easily understand what it really takes to bring menu bar back to windows 10. As you can see that menu is usually for making form or any kind of list where you can get multiple functions. Menu form the variable that will store the menu is one weve called menubar. Hello, please could you help me to understand why i cannot properly run this code under mac os. A menu bar tkinter gui programming by example book.

However there is a registry setting to change inactive title bar. How to change the inactive title bar color in windows 10. This gui will be displayed on a touch screen using raspberry pi 3. Progressbar widget in tkinter python geeksforgeeks. These are known as cascades in tkinter, and are essentially selection from tkinter gui programming by example book. I am working on a project using tkinter library for making a gui.